Commercial Credit Insurance is a type of insurance policy purchased by the provider of goods or services, which insures the provider of payment. Often times, as a means of stimulating the economy, this insurance is issued by a government agency. Manufacturers often have commercial credit insurance to protect themselves in the event a buyer does not pay for shipped goods.
